About the Role
Join our Global Credit Automated Trading Strategies desk in London as an Electronic Risk Manager. This front office Associate role is ideal for individuals passionate about finance and eager to set and achieve challenging goals within a dynamic trading floor environment. You will be instrumental in managing electronic Credit Trading Algorithms, servicing institutional and corporate accounts. The role demands proactive involvement in managing risk, liquidity, and exposure while driving all aspects of trading desk operations including pre-trade analysis, trade execution, and designing optimal risk management strategies for large trades. Key responsibilities include overseeing price delivery, risk management, and data analytics for our Electronic Global Credit franchise; responding to day-to-day client requests to ensure high service levels; maintaining a deep understanding of market drivers and developments; performing detailed data analysis related to business and revenue drivers; and implementing the firm's policies for managing risks associated with credit trading.
